Any user can sign up to receive online code update notifications via email. Users may choose to be notified whenever any part of a code is updated, or they may narrow their selection down to one or more sections. At midnight following an online code update, an email will be sent listing all changes to the online code that match a user's preferences. Each updated item will link to a dynamic version of the code that uses highlights and strikethroughs to indicate recent changes.
This article will show you how to sign up for notifications.
Important Notes
- In addition to code section updates, users will also be notified any time a newly enacted but not yet codified ordinance is submitted by the municipality. At midnight following the receipt of an ordinance, an email will be sent with its name and description and a link to view a PDF file of the ordinance.
- You may sign up for notifications for as many individual codes as you like.

Instructions
- Navigate to your preferred code
- Select the Notifications button in the top-right corner of the screen
Note: The Notifications button can be accessed from any webpage within an online code. - Fill in the Get Notified fields
- Email: Enter the email address that will receive notification emails
- Profession: Select a professional field from the drop-down list
- Publications: Check and uncheck the desired boxes to indicate which codes or sections of code you wish to be notified about
Note: Use the blue + and - buttons to expand or contract the list of options.
- Scroll down and check or uncheck the box to agree to receive promotional emails and other marketing materials
- Click Submit
- After you click Submit, you will receive an email to confirm your notifications subscription
- Once your subscription is confirmed, you receive notification emails following the receipt of a newly enacted ordinance or an update to an online code
